In 1971, The Doors released L.A. Woman, their sixth studio album and the last album Morrison recorded with the band. The album returned to a rawer, blues-inspired sound, with songs like “Riders on the Storm,” “Love Her Madly,” and the title track, “L.A. Woman.” Morrison’s vocals on the album were powerful and emotive, showcasing his growth as an artist and his connection to the darker side of life in Los Angeles.

“Riders on the Storm,” with its haunting lyrics and atmospheric sound, became one of The Doors’ most celebrated songs, capturing the sense of mystery and danger that had come to define Morrison’s persona. “L.A. Woman” was another standout track, blending rock and blues with Morrison’s introspective lyrics. The album was a commercial success, reaching No. 9 on the Billboard 200 and solidifying The Doors’ place in rock history.

For Jim Morrison, L.A. Woman was a reflective and mature work that captured his final days as a musician. The album’s success and critical acclaim cemented his legacy, and its songs continue to be celebrated as some of the band’s best. L.A. Woman remains a powerful testament to Morrison’s artistry and his lasting impact on rock music.

When taking photos of things with a shiny surface, here are some photography tips to consider:

1. Avoid direct flash: Direct flash can create harsh, unnatural highlights and reflections that can ruin your shot. Instead, use diffused or indirect light sources to soften the light and reduce glare.

2. Use polarizing filters: Polarizing filters can help reduce reflections and glare on shiny surfaces. They work by selectively blocking light waves that are parallel to the surface, which can help to minimize reflections and enhance colors.

3. Position your subject: Experiment with different angles and positions to find the one that minimizes reflections. Shooting from above or below the subject can help to avoid direct reflection of the light source.

4. Use a reflector: A reflector can help to bounce light onto the shiny surface, reducing harsh shadows and creating a more even, natural-looking illumination.

5. Control the angle: Adjust the angle of your camera and the subject to avoid direct reflection of the light source. Shooting at a 45-degree angle or slightly above the subject can help to minimize reflections.

6. Shoot during the golden hour: The golden hour, just after sunrise or before sunset, can provide soft, warm light that is less likely to create harsh reflections on shiny surfaces.

7. Experiment with exposure: You may need to adjust your exposure settings to account for the shiny surface, which can create high contrast between bright highlights and dark shadows. Use spot metering and adjust your exposure compensation to balance the light.

8. Use a tripod: A tripod can help to stabilize your camera and reduce camera shake, which is especially important when shooting with slow shutter speeds or using long lenses.

9. Consider post-processing: In post-processing, you can use editing software to reduce reflections, enhance colors, and adjust contrast and brightness to achieve the desired look.

Tarragona amphitheater, Spain.

It was built in the 2nd century AD and could house up to 15,000 spectators, and measured 130 by 102 m

The Roman Amphitheatre of Tarraco is a Roman amphitheatre in the Roman colonia of Tarraco –present-day Tarragona, Spain–, capital of the Roman province of Hispania Tarraconensis.

It was built in the 2nd century AD near the local forum. It measured 130 by 102 metres (427 ft × 335 ft), and it could house up to 15,000 spectators. It was used for gladiatorial fights and combats between beasts or men and beasts.

Hermes Trismegistus

"As Above, So Below

As Within, So Without

As the Universe, So the Soul"

.

"The quote "As above, so below; as within, so without; as the universe, so the soul" expresses the idea of interconnectedness and correspondence between different levels of existence. It suggests that what happens in the higher realms is reflected in the lower realms, and our internal reality mirrors our external circumstances."

.

"Hermes Trismegistus is a legendary Hellenistic period figure that originated as a syncretic combination of the Greek god Hermes and the Egyptian god Thoth. He is the purported author of the Hermetica, a widely diverse series of ancient and medieval pseudepigraphica that lay the basis of various philosophical systems known as Hermeticism." (Wikipedia)

.

"what is the source of Hermes' writing: "As Above, So Below As Within, So Without As the Universe, So the Soul"

The phrase "As Above, So Below; As Within, So Without; As the Universe, So the Soul" is attributed to Hermes Trismegistus, a legendary Hellenistic figure who is often associated with the Hermetic tradition. This quote is derived from the Emerald Tablet, a foundational text in Hermeticism. The Emerald Tablet is a short, cryptic text that has been interpreted and expanded upon by various scholars and mystics over the centuries.

The specific phrase "As Above, So Below" is a popular modern paraphrase of the second verse of the Emerald Tablet, which emphasizes the correspondence between the macrocosm (the universe) and the microcosm (the individual). This principle suggests that the patterns and laws governing the cosmos are reflected in the human experience and vice versa."

"Lord of the Flies" by William Golding is a novel about a group of boys stranded on an uninhabited island after a plane crash.

As they try to establish order and survive, their society gradually descends into chaos and violence.

The story explores themes of human nature, civilization, and the inherent capacity for evil within individuals.

The boys' struggle for power and the consequences of unchecked savagery are central to the narrative.

Celestial Dancer (Devata) statue, dating back mid-11th century, excavated from Central India, Madhya Pradesh origin. This beautiful ancient artefact is preserved in the collections of The Metropolitan Museum of Art New York. The dancer is reflecting dance positions described in the Nāṭyaśāstra.

The Nāṭyaśāstra (Science of Drama) is the earliest and most authoritative Indian text on the performing arts. Written in Sanskrit, mainly in epic ślokas with some prose fragments, it is dated by scholars from the 5th century BC to the 7th–8th century AD.

Check out the impressive New Bridge, a true architectural gem that juts majestically across the impressive El Tajo gorge in Ronda, Spain.

Completed in 1793, this iconic bridge elegantly combines the historic charm of the old city with the vibrant energy of the new.

Rising 120 metres (390 feet) above the waters of the Guadalevin River, it offers impressive views that leave visitors in awe.

The Library of Alexandria, founded in the 3rd century BCE in the ancient Egyptian city of Alexandria, was one of the largest and most significant libraries of the ancient world. It was a center of learning and scholarship, attracting scholars from various cultures and backgrounds.

The library was part of the larger research institution called the Museum of Alexandria, where scholars conducted research, wrote, and taught.

The library aimed to collect all the world's knowledge and housed hundreds of thousands of scrolls. Its collection included works on philosophy, science, literature, and more. The Library of Alexandria symbolized the pursuit of knowledge and intellectual growth, influencing countless scholars and thinkers throughout history.

Despite its eventual destruction, likely due to a series of events including fires and wars, the legacy of the Library of Alexandria endures. It remains a powerful symbol of the importance of preserving and sharing knowledge. Today, it inspires modern libraries and institutions dedicated to learning and intellectual exchange.

Setenil de las Bodegas is a municipality in the province of Cádiz , Andalusia , Spain .

Its urban layout is declared a Historic Site , the centre of which is embedded in the gorge formed by the Trejo River as it passes through the city.

It is part of the route of the white villages , and is connected to the Bobadilla-Algeciras railway line via the Setenil station .

It is located at an altitude of 640 metres and is 157 kilometres from the provincial capital, Cádiz .
